The Pullmax bevelling machine functions basically the same way as roller shears, utilizing only one cutter. The shearing action actually feeds the work piece automatically through the machine. The method can be used for X, V, Y and K-form joints.
The degree of bevel angle is infinitely variable from 25° up to 55°. Motorized and adjusted by push-button control, a high degree of accuracy is achieved and is easily read on a graduated dial. The capacity of the machine covers up to 50 mm thick plate and 25 mm width of bevel in normal steel plate rated at 390 N/mm² tensile strength. The speed of bevelling is between 1,5 and 3,1 m/min., depending on the width and degree of angle for the bevel being produced. Since the bevel is achieved without heat, the cut surface is clean and unaffected by thermal stress. This makes the X97 suitable for certain grades of stainless steel as well as aluminum.

Plate cold beveling machine GBC CHALLENGE suitable for beveling of large steel plates as well as small strips.
Completely automatic and 100% silenced, do not need any operator involvment (except control) during duty cycle.
Once positioned on plate the machine is self propelling, traveling along the plate edge automatically, carrying out the required bevel operation.
Engineered with varialble angle head it is capable of bevels from 22,5 deg. to 55 deg. without any additional optional equipment.

SML Linear Chamfering
A totally new concept for the chamfering/deburring of gears:
-Chamfering tool with linear movement, pneumatically operated
-Deburring by means of rotating carbide disks, pneumatically operated
-Ring conveyor with pallets, integrated
Linear chamfering-deburring unit for gears, placed astride the ring conveyor with pallets. Equipped with devices for a workpiece / chamfering tool safe meshing and for the linear movement of the chamfering tool, pneumatically operated.
Dry machining allowed. Workpiece cleaning from chips by air flush; chips tank included upon request, coolant equipment available (tank, pump, piping & magnetic clarifier) for tool life improvement.

SNAP is a single bladed tool for deburring and chamfering the front and back of a through hole in one operation.
SIMPLE - the easy to use tool requires no tools and no adjustments. Changing the blade is as easy as pushing out the old and putting in a new blade.
FAST - the patented cutting geometry was developed for excellent finish at faster cutting conditions and eliminating secondary burrs. The 'GS' and 'DF' geometries allow for general or precision chamfering with the swap of an insert.
ECONOMICAL - users have reported tool life over 40K holes in aluminum, 30K holes in cast iron, and 8K holes in steel.
Available from stock from 5mm-25mm (0.197�-0.984�)
